I love the Versace Chaos line. It’s flamboyant, exuberant and has wonderful attention to detail. It was a short-lived line, making these jeans impossible to find now. These jeans are ALL handmade and hand stitched – every part of them! I love the “Chaos Couture” latex wording painted on one thigh, along with the number “1”, and the handmade patch saying “Just a date” on the back. The patch belt loop also says “Chaos Couture” and there are large italic gold “V”’s embroidered over each of the rear pockets. The denim is much softer than that of normal jeans, and again this shows the superb quality of these jeans. They have Versace logo buttons and a zip fly.
